  BAI JI GUAN

Bai Ji Guan OolongBai Ji Guan Special Grade tea is one of the five famous Wu Yi's Oolong tea bushes. Among all the Wu Yi teas, Bai Ji Guan is the rarest. This is because it requires great skill and effort to produce this magnificent tea and there are not many tea masters that can do it properly today, to begin with. One error and the tea leaves could turn dark-brown like other Wu Yi teas. And from these handfuls of skilled tea masters, only a few of them are willing to process Bai Ji Guan tea. Its complex taste and rarity makes it one of the most treasured Oolong in the world. Bai Ji Guans' taste is wonderfully complex. It starts off sweet, uniquely fruity with a toasty floral aroma and finishes with a lingering fruit. Tea connoisseurs are in love with its lingering refined flavor. $44.50/3.53oz(100grams)


JUN SHAN SILVER NEEDLE

Jun Shan Silver Needle Yellow TeaJun Shan Silver Needle Special Grade is the Yellow Tea King! This rare and precious Yellow Tea  was sent to Russian President Vladimir Putin as China's National Gift. Originates from Jun Shan Island (also known as the Island of Immortals) of Lake Dong Ting in Hunan Province.The yearly production of this tea is very limited, using only before and early Qing Ming harvest. It was an Imperial Tribute tea back in the ancient days, and is also well-known as Chairman's Mao favorite tea. Smokey, slight pine forest floor, with a sweet aftertaste! Sells fast. A special treat for tea lovers!  $32.50/3.53oz(100 grams)

 TIE GUAN YIN

Tie Guan Yin Oolong TeaTie Guan Yin Special Grade is the finest example of China Oolong! The quality of a Tie Guan Yin tea is said to be derived from the combination of "Heaven, Earth and Man". Heaven refers to the weather, as high grade Tie Guan Yin can only be cultivated when the weather is ideal. Earth is the soil and elevation, where elevated, rich and unpolluted grounds are desirable. And finally Man is the tea master who processes the tea. A skilled and experienced tea master is essential to produce the best Tie Guan Yin. Here is the result of the perfection of these three requirements! Such perfect Tie Guan Yin is extremely rare and usually reserved only for local VIPs and State guests. Sweet, marvelous flowery notes taste and fragrance. Pay attention to the sweet lingering aftertaste that comes from back of your throat, filling your mouth and breath with wonderful fragrance. Expect a few infusions!    $22.50/3.53oz(100grams)

JASMINE SILVER NEEDLE

Jasmine Silver Needle White TeaJasmine Silver Needle Special Grade is a White Tea manufactured by a process that uses relatively low heat and no rolling. The formative stage is an extended period of withering, during which enzymatic reactions progress under the right temperature, humidity and airflow. The key is to get the fresh leaves to mature properly with minimal oxidation. White Tea usually contains buds and young tea leaves, which have been found to contain lower levels of caffeine than older leaves. This is arguably the highest quality jasmine tea in all of China.The young tender leaves are picked during early spring time and carefully preserved until jasmine blooming season, in which they were scented. Even the jasmine flowers used in the scenting process are of higher quality.They are specially brought in from Si Chuan province while most other teas use jasmine flowers from Guang Xi province. This tea is very rare because not many tea makers are willing to use high quality young tea buds and leaves to make Jasmine-scented teas. The aroma is of pure jasmine freshness while the taste is soothing, refreshing and it has an aftertaste that will leave a lingering sweetness in your mouth. $18.25/3.53oz(100grams)

KEEMUN BLACK TEA

Black Tea ChinaBlack Tea 1st Grade Not many people know this but the best Black Tea originates from a small village within Qi Men County called Da Wu Village. This small village has a population of around a hundred people and produces some of the finest Black Tea in the world due to its high elevation and its pollution-free environment. The locals nicknamed this village "Qi Men Cha Di YiCun", which translates to "Number One Keemun Tea Village". A wonderful complex taste with floral sweetness and hint of rosy notes. This tea is unique, you can steep it as long as you want and it will  never go bitter from over-steeping. Rare & excellent quality!  $18.25/3.53oz (100grams)


      PUER TEA

Puer Tea ChinaPuer tea is a class that has undergone a period of "aging" in open air, from several months to many years.The exposure of the tea to microflora, humidity and oxygen in the air causes it to undergo oxidation through auto-oxidation, and fermentation possibly by some reactivated oxidative enzymes in the tea. This alters the smell of the tea and typically mellows its taste, turning previously astringent or bitter teas into products that are thick and unctous, with pleasant mouth-feels and aftertastes. Careful aging results in a most refined tea with apricot-like fragrance. Some things really do get better with age!  $6.25/3.53oz(100grams)
